S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The February and May 2022 CPS
Unemployment Insurance UI NonFiler Supplement will be conducted at the request of the Department of Labors Chief Evaluation Office. The supplement was last collected in May and September of 2018. The UI NonFiler Supplement will gather information on people who are unemployed as well as on a subset of those who are not in the labor force. This information collection is subject to the PRA. A Federal agency generally cannot conduct or sponsor a collection of information, and the public is generally not required to respond to an information collection, unless the OMB
approves it and displays a currently valid OMB Control Number. In addition, notwithstanding any other provisions of law, no person shall generally be subject to penalty for failing to comply with a collection of information that does not display a valid OMB Control Number.
See 5 CFR 1320.5a and 1320.6.
DOL seeks PRA authorization for this information collection for three 3
years. OMB authorization for an ICR
cannot be for more than three 3 years without renewal. The DOL notes that information collection requirements submitted to the OMB for existing ICRs receive a month-to-month extension while they undergo review.
